Transaction 62e752287d3a35f6d98d2da95fe6b2b964d92dfaa4bff1909e40ab504ae907ad
1 Input
1 Output
-
62e752287d3a35f6d98d2da95fe6b2b964d92dfaa4bff1909e40ab504ae907ad:0
- value
- 72688888
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5d6a3e5e30cdc6c27083cb81d12a1b856bf34a9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K35FFnmNj4Yg6ffgJbRc7JMZEfhtZPHbT